Hi! I have two questions concerning PartyRole in TradeCaptureReport. 1. How should PartyRole be set in a privately negotiated trade, one-party report for pass-through to counterparty? If e.g. PartyRole 17='Contra Firm' is used for the counterparty, should the market place change that in the message that is sent to the counterparty so that the counterparty does not see itself as 'Contra Firm' etc. Are there any differences when the counterparty is the same as the reporting party? 2. What should be used for PartyRole when the trade is a result from matching orders? Both 13='Order Originating Firm' and 27='Buyer/Seller' seem to work fine, but what is the best practice?
